Renowned Car Designer Dilip Chhabria Arrested, Son and Sister ‘wanted accused’

Dilip Chhabria, who is a renowned car designer, has been arrested by the Mumbai Police. His son, Bonito, and sister Kanchan have also been wanted accused in a car financial scam of multi-crore.
Two other people, who happen to be two directors of his firm DCDPL, Choclingam Kathiravan and Sethraman Selvara have been shown as ‘wanted accused’ also.
Dilip Chhabria, on Saturday, was produced before the magistrate’s court. The custody has been extended till 7th January.
The crime intelligence said, “Dilip Chhabria has allegedly cheated an Indian cricketer along with a Bollywood actor.” The crime intelligence talks about the necessity of the probe of this crime. According to the police claim, they have received information about 16 registration numbers of DC Avanti cars registered with one engine. In this regard, the police feel the need to investigate Dilip Chhabria. Searches have also been carried out in Dilip Chhabria’s properties in Pune and Gurugram.
A finance company has talked to the crime branch and said that DCDPL took a loan from them on 41 DC Avanti cars, out of which 16 cars were never registered. The finance company on a talk with the Police said that ‘Out of 41 cars, some of the DC Avanti cars were pledged as collateral with it.”
However, Akhilesh Dubey, who is Dilip Chhabria’s lawyer has told the court that the case was registered at the behest of Kiran Kumar of Lalita Jewellers. According to Dubey, this case is an act of arm-twist yet no action was being taken against him.
